config: add support for reloading of configuration
No actual reloading is yet implemented. Later we will decide
on specific configuration parameters where we support reloading.
They must be then implemented one-by-one.
Some configuration parameters can be set via command line.
If a parameter is set from command line, the original value
from command line will still be preserved after reloading.
